gpt4 book ai didi

jquery - jeditable 编辑所有部分?

转载 作者:行者123 更新时间:2023-12-01 01:30:26 25 4
gpt4 key购买 nike

我试图弄清楚如何使用 1 个编辑按钮编辑具有特定类的所有区域。

这是我的 JS:我将它放入一个函数中以便再次使用。我有一个周围的 div,里面有包含“详细信息”类的跨度

如何创建 1 个“编辑”按钮并让它们同时触发?尝试模拟 Facebook 效果,如果您单击某个部分,则整个部分都将变得可编辑。不确定这是如何完成的。

function editProfileText(url, selector, type, data) {
$(selector).editable(url, {
cssclass : 'inline-edit',
//data : data,
id : 'elementid',
name : 'elementvalue',
indicator : '<img src="/assets/images/ajax-loader.gif">',
tooltip : 'Click to edit...',
submit: 'Save',
event: "edit",
//onblur : 'ignore',
type: type

});

}
//Link for Text Only
$('a.edit').live('click', function(){
editProfileText("profile/editprofile", "span.detail" , "text", "");
$(this).prev().trigger("edit");
});

解决方案:

function editProfileText(url, selector, type, data) {
$(selector).editable(url, {
cssclass : 'inline-edit',
//data : data,
id : 'elementid',
name : 'elementvalue',
indicator : '<img src="/assets/images/ajax-loader.gif">',
tooltip : 'Click to edit...',
submit: 'Save',
event: "click",
//onblur : 'ignore',
type: type

});

}
$('a.edit').live('click', function(){
editProfileText("profile/editprofile", "span.detail" , "text", "");
$('span.detail').trigger('click');
});

最佳答案

您始终可以使用“编辑”按钮来触发可编辑元素上的点击事件,例如:

$('a.edit').live('click', function(){
$('input.edit').trigger('click');
});

关于jquery - jeditable 编辑所有部分?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1296587/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com